Railroad Settlement and Kidney Cancer: Understanding the Connection

Railroad employees have regularly been exposed to different ecological and occupational dangers that can negatively impact their health. Among the most concerning health problems are cancers connected to long-term exposure to toxic compounds and harmful working conditions. Amongst these, kidney cancer has actually become a substantial issue. This short article will explore the relationship in between railroad work and kidney cancer, the legal context for settlements, and how afflicted workers can seek settlement.

The Link Between Railroad Work and Kidney Cancer

Railroad workers frequently encounter toxic compounds that are understood or believed carcinogens. Various studies have actually documented that extended direct exposure to particular chemicals and environmental factors significantly increases the threat of developing kidney cancer.

Danger Factors for Kidney Cancer in Railroad Workers

  1. Chemical Exposure: Railroad employees are regularly exposed to damaging chemicals such as diesel exhaust, benzene, polycyclic fragrant hydrocarbons (PAHs), and other solvents. These substances have actually been revealed to have a destructive impact on kidney health.

  2. Recurring Physical Strain: The nature of railroad work frequently includes heavy lifting, exhausting exercise, and awkward postures that can contribute to different health risks, consisting of cancer.

  3. Radiation Exposure: In some cases, railroad employees may likewise be exposed to radiation, which has been linked to kidney cancer.

  4. Chronic Stress: The high-stress environment of train operations might contribute indirectly to the risk of developing cancer due to possible immune system compromise.

Legal Framework for Settlements

Employees who develop health concerns like kidney cancer due to their profession may be entitled to payment through legal settlements. The Environment Protection Agency (EPA) and the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A) play crucial roles in this context.

Bottom Line of FELA

  • FELA Overview: FELA is a federal law that enables railroad workers to sue their companies for office injuries or health problems triggered by carelessness. Unlike typical workers' compensation systems, workers can recuperate damages for pain, suffering, and lost incomes.

  • Neglect Requirement: To win a FELA claim, a worker should prove that their employer's neglect caused their kidney cancer. This may involve showing direct exposure to hazardous compounds and insufficient precaution.

  • Kinds of Damages: Claims can consist of medical costs, lost earnings, and payment for pain and suffering.

FAQs

Can all railroad workers file for FELA if they develop kidney cancer?

Not all workers might qualify, as eligibility typically depends on the demonstration of company neglect. Individual situations will differ.

Is there a time limit for filing a claim?

Yes, FELA claims generally should be submitted within 3 years of the injury or medical diagnosis to be thought about valid.

What is the typical payment quantity for kidney cancer claims?

Compensation can vary substantially based on the specifics of each case, including seriousness of health problem, influence on work capacity, and other related factors.
